  • Win-Loss Record:

    The win-loss record offers the most immediate measure of a team’s success. This cumulative tally reflects the team’s performance across all games played. For example, a 6-2 record indicates six wins and two losses, providing a snapshot of the team’s overall standing. This record influences league rankings and playoff contention.

  • Points Scored and Allowed:

    Analyzing points scored and allowed provides insight into offensive and defensive performance. Consistently high scores suggest a strong offense, while low points allowed indicate a robust defense. Tracking these metrics over multiple games reveals patterns and trends. A team might consistently win by small margins, indicating a strong defense but a potentially struggling offense, requiring adjustments in strategy.

  • Strength of Schedule:

    The difficulty of opponents faced influences how a team’s record and scores are interpreted. Victories against strong opponents hold more weight than wins against weaker teams. Considering strength of schedule provides a more nuanced understanding of a team’s true capabilities. A team with a seemingly average record might be highly competitive if their losses came against top-ranked teams.

  • Performance Trends:

    Observing performance trends throughout the season offers valuable insights into team development and potential. Consistent improvement, even in narrow losses, can be a positive indicator. Conversely, declining performance, even in victories, might suggest areas needing attention. A team might start the season slowly but gradually improve, indicating effective coaching and player development, which could lead to success later in the season.

  • Passing Statistics:

    Quarterback performance significantly influences offensive output. Passing statistics, such as completion percentage, yards gained, touchdowns, and interceptions, reveal a quarterback’s effectiveness in moving the ball downfield and scoring. A high completion percentage suggests accurate passing, while a significant number of interceptions indicates potential vulnerabilities. These statistics directly impact the team’s ability to score and ultimately influence the final score.

  • Rushing Statistics:

    Rushing yards, touchdowns, and yards per carry reflect the effectiveness of the running game. Strong rushing statistics often contribute to controlling possession time and wearing down opposing defenses. A team with a dominant running back can consistently gain yards and score touchdowns, directly impacting the final score. Conversely, struggles in the running game can limit offensive production and hinder a team’s ability to control the game’s tempo.

  • Receiving Statistics:

    Receivers contribute to offensive success by catching passes, gaining yards, and scoring touchdowns. Statistics like receptions, yards, and touchdowns reflect their ability to create opportunities and capitalize on passing plays. A receiver’s ability to make difficult catches and gain yards after the catch can significantly impact a team’s scoring potential, influencing the final score.

  • Defensive Statistics:

    Defensive statistics, such as tackles, sacks, interceptions, and forced fumbles, provide insights into a team’s ability to prevent the opponent from scoring. A high number of tackles and sacks indicates a strong defensive line and effective blitzing schemes. Interceptions and forced fumbles create turnovers, providing additional opportunities for the offense. Strong defensive performance directly impacts the points allowed, influencing the final score and potentially swinging the game’s outcome.

Accumulated points, reflected in each Aurora High School football score, directly influence playoff prospects. Each victory, particularly against strong opponents, improves playoff eligibility and potential seeding. Conversely, losses, especially against teams vying for the same playoff spots, can diminish postseason chances. The margin of victory or defeat can also play a role in tie-breaking scenarios, further emphasizing the importance of each point scored. For example, a team with a 7-3 record might miss the playoffs if those three losses came against other 7-3 teams with better head-to-head records or higher point differentials. Conversely, a team with a slightly worse record might qualify due to strategic victories against key opponents within their league or division. This competitive landscape makes each game crucial, with scores holding significant weight in determining playoff qualification and seeding.

Question 2: How do scores factor into league standings and playoff qualification?

Scores directly contribute to a team’s win-loss record, influencing league standings. Playoff qualification often depends on final league standing, sometimes incorporating tie-breaking procedures involving point differentials or head-to-head records. Specific rules vary by league and state regulations.

Question 3: What do score differentials reveal about team performance?

Score differentials can indicate a team’s dominance or vulnerability. Consistently large margins of victory suggest a strong team, while narrow wins or frequent losses indicate areas needing improvement. However, score differentials should be analyzed in conjunction with opponent strength for a comprehensive evaluation.

Question 4: How does opponent strength affect score interpretation?

Opponent strength significantly influences score interpretation. A narrow loss to a highly-ranked opponent might be considered a strong performance, while a large victory against a weaker opponent might not be as indicative of true team capability. Context is crucial for accurate assessment.
